Site work, paving and outdoor lighting for a mixed-use development in Paris, Tennessee. Completed plans call for site work for a bridge / tunnel; transportation facility; for outdoor lighting for a transportation facility; and for paving for a transportation facility.
The project includes but is not limited to: removal of asphalt pavement, base stone and soil backfill above dual 36" RCP culverts beneath the runway, trenching alongside the culverts and backfilling with flowable fill (CLSM) then placing crushed aggregate base stone and bituminous asphalt pavement. The existing edge drains above the culverts will also be removed and replaced and the airfield lighting circuit will be disconnected and respliced. The intent of the contract is to provide for construction and completion, in every detail, of the work described. It is further intended that the Contractor shall furnish all labor, materials, equipment, tools, transportation, and supplies required to complete the work in accordance with the plans, specifications, and terms of the contract. The Owner reserves the right to make such changes in quantities and work as may be necessary or desirable to complete, in a satisfactory manner, the original intended work. Unless otherwise specified in the Contract, the Owner's Engineer or RPR shall be and is hereby authorized to make, in writing, such in-scope alterations in the work and variation of quantities as may be necessary to complete the work, provided such action does not represent a significant change in the character of the work. For purpose of this section, a significant change in character of work means: any change that is outside the current contract scope of work; any change (increase or decrease) in the total contract cost by more than 25%; or any change in the total cost of a major contract item by more than 25%. This item shall consist of the removal and satisfactory off-site disposal of the existing asphalt pavement and base stone. While an attempt has been made to define all materials included in the plans, all materials required to be removed may not be known or designated. The Contractor shall make his own estimate of the work required for demolition and disposal of these items.
